    Sen. Lynn Bromley Meets Constituents and Enjoys "Art In The Park"

    Saturday, August 12 was a beautiful, sunny day.  It was a perfect day to engage in a little summer campaigning at South Portland’s Mill Creek Park.  There was just the slightest feeling of fall in the air, with a steady breeze that could occasionally gust enough to take your cap off.  That didn’t seem to bother any of the talented local area artists, many of whom reported enjoying a steady day of business.

    Nor did it bother South Portland’s own Senator Lynn Bromley, who has thrown her hat in the race for re-election to once again represent the communities of South Portland, Cape Elizabeth, and part of Scarborough for District Seven in the Maine State Senate.
